Output 95b73b840ca7239878e57aad0ad354d7ec7abbc3870fcc56d000da00def3cf12:1

value
654819731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c29388d10a93edf79bbfe46dc945678b956b6daf OP_EQUAL
address
3KRqkdaQXSXZUWgR9emTruM2VLwwdB6Zzs
transaction
95b73b840ca7239878e57aad0ad354d7ec7abbc3870fcc56d000da00def3cf12
spent
true